Ezekiel 22:27 Meaning and Commentary

Ezekiel 22:27

Her princes in the midst thereof are like wolves ravening the
prey
The king and his nobles, those of the first rank and quality, who ought to have protected the persons and property of the meaner sort; these were like "wolves" themselves, subtle, voracious, and cruel, preying upon harmless persons, as those creatures do upon the sheep and lambs: to shed blood;
innocent blood, as the Targum: and to destroy souls;
take away lives, under a pretence of treasonable practices, and all with a view to get dishonest gain; that their estates may be forfeited, their goods confiscated, and got into their hands.
